1 |
1
바이오-시뮬레이션 프로그램을 이용하여 바이오-시뮬레이션을 실행하는 방법으로서,한 개 이상의 셀-객체, 셀-환경, 및 바이오-시뮬레이션 규칙을 이용하여 상기 바이오-시뮬레이션을 시작하는 시작단계로서, 상기 각각의 셀-객체가 표현하는 라이프-사이클은 각각 대응되는 셀-규칙에 의해 결정되는, 시작단계;사용자 인터럽트를 받아 상기 바이오-시뮬레이션을 일시적으로 중지하는 단계;사용자 코드를 입력받아 상기 대응하는 셀-규칙들 중 하나 이상을 변경하는 단계;상기 바이오-시뮬레이션 프로그램에 포함되어 있는 임베디드 컴파일러를 이용하여 상기 사용자 코드를 컴파일함으로써 상기 변경된 셀-규칙을 상기 바이오-시뮬레이션에 반영하는 단계; 및상기 바이오-시뮬레이션을 재개하는 단계를 포함하는,바이오-시뮬레이션 실행방법
|
2 |
2
제1항에 있어서, 상기 각각의 셀-규칙은 DLL(Dynamic Link Library) 형식으로 임베딩되어 있는, 바이오-시뮬레이션 실행방법
|
3 |
3
제1항에 있어서, 상기 각각의 셀-규칙에는 한 개의 GRN이 링크되도록 되어 있는, 바이오-시뮬레이션 실행방법
|
4 |
4
제3항에 있어서, 상기 각각의 셀-객체가 표현하는 라이프-사이클의 단계(phase)에 따라 상기 링크된 한 개의 GRN이 다른 GRN으로 대체되도록 되어 있는, 바이오-시뮬레이션 실행방법
|
5 |
5
제4항에 있어서, 상기 다른 GRN은 상기 바이오 시뮬레이션 프로그램에 내장된 내장형 GRN인, 바이오-시뮬레이션 실행방법
|
6 |
6
제4항에 있어서, 상기 다른 GRN은 상기 사용자 코드에 의해 정의되며, 상기 사용자 코드는 텍스트 편집기에 의해 편집된 것인, 바이오-시뮬레이션 실행방법
|
7 |
7
제4항에 있어서, 상기 다른 GRN은 상기 사용자 코드에 의해 정의되며, 상기 사용자 코드는 상기 바이오 시뮬레이션 프로그램과는 상이한 소프트웨어로부터 임포팅된 것인, 바이오-시뮬레이션 실행방법
|
8 |
8
제7항에 있어서, 상기 다른 GRN의 데이터 타입과 상기 바이오 시뮬레이션 프로그램에 내장된 내장형 GRN의 데이터 타입은, 소프트웨어 브리지에 의해 상호 번역(translation)되도록 되어 있는, 바이오-시뮬레이션 실행방법
|
9 |
9
바이오-시뮬레이션 프로그램을 이용하여 바이오-시뮬레이션을 실행하는 컴퓨팅 장치로서,한 개 이상의 셀-객체, 셀-환경, 및 바이오-시뮬레이션 규칙이 저장된 저장부; 사용자 인터럽트 및 사용자 코드를 입력받는 입력부; 및 연산부를 포함하며,상기 연산부는,상기 한 개 이상의 셀-객체, 셀-환경, 및 바이오-시뮬레이션 규칙을 이용하여 상기 바이오-시뮬레이션을 시작하도록 되어 있고, 이때 상기 각각의 셀-객체가 표현하는 라이프-사이클은 각각 대응되는 셀-규칙에 의해 결정되며,상기 사용자 인터럽트를 받아 상기 바이오-시뮬레이션을 일시적으로 중지하도록 되어 있고,상기 사용자 코드를 입력받아 상기 대응하는 셀-규칙들 중 하나 이상을 변경하도록 되어 있고,상기 바이오-시뮬레이션 프로그램에 포함되어 있는 임베디드 컴파일러를 이용하여 상기 사용자 코드를 컴파일함으로써 상기 변경된 셀-규칙을 상기 바이오-시뮬레이션에 반영하도록 되어 있으며, 그리고상기 바이오-시뮬레이션을 재개하도록 되어 있는,바이오-시뮬레이션을 실행하는 컴퓨팅 장치
|
10 |
10
삭제
|